Knaresborough's annual Christmas market has been named among the top 10 'hidden markets' in the UK.
A list of the country’s best lesser-known markets has been compiled by printing experts Solopress.
They’ve analysed over 60 Christmas markets, looking at factors including Trip Advisor ratings, proximity to public transport and the duration to reveal the best lesser-known "hidden" markets in the UK.
And Knaresborough has been ranked at number six on the list, with a 4.5 rating out of 5.
Greenwich, Southbank Centre and Levenshulme make up the top three, whilst Scarborough almost came in at 10th.

Knaresborough’s Christmas market runs this Saturday (7th) and Sunday (8th December) from 10am until 5pm.
Whilst the market itself is centred around Knaresborough's historic Market Place, there are festive events, independent shops and eateries throughout the town.
For visitors, there is a free Park and Ride on Manse Lane and a spectacular firework finale at 4.30pm on Sunday, set against the backdrop of Knaresborough's stunning viaduct and Nidd Gorge.
